UPNEC - U.P. Nurses of the East Coast

The U.P. Nurses of the East Coast is the UPNAAI Chapter in New York, New Jersey, Philadelphia and Connecticut, USA.


Mission, Vision & Objectives

MISSION. The University of the Philippines Nurses of the East Coast (UPN-EC) aims to bring together UP alumni nurses in the spirit of camaraderie for the purpose of personal and professional development to support the Alma Mater and the Filipino community at large.

VISION. Members of the UPN-EC will attain a realization of one’s duty to respond to the needs of the Alma Mater, Filipino constituency, the Nursing profession and the American and global community.

OBJECTIVES. This association is established to bind all UP nursing alumni in the East Coast into an organization that will a). Organize activities that will give opportunities for nurses to pursue and advance professional growth b). Support programs that will benefit the UP College of Nursing, other Filipinos and the community at large.

History

The UP Nurses of the East Coast (UPN-EC) was established in 2008 as a chapter of the UP Nursing Alumni Association International, Inc (UPNAAI). The mission of this organization is to “bring together UP alumni nurses in the spirit of camaraderie for the purpose of personal and professional development to support the Alma Mater and the Filipino community at large.” The vision is that “Members of the UPN-EC will attain a realization of one’s duty to respond to the needs of the Alma Mater, Filipino constituency, the Nursing profession and the American and global community.” 

We have the annual Spring Fling in May to begin our activities of the year. This is where we meet the general membership and give them the state of the Chapter. We hold the biannual election of the Board of Directors on the even years. 

We have been participating in activities in collaboration with the Philippine Consulate of New York. In June, we march with other UP and Filipino organizations. Another activity that the Consulate initiated was the Homecoming sa Konsulado where UPN-EC was one of the organizations at its inception. Here we meet with other alumni organizations for networking among others. Come December we participate in the Simbang Gabi sa Konsulado. 

UPN-EC has established the Evelyn Sulibit-Alcontin Memorial scholarship in 2019. Thus far our first scholar topped the Philippine Nursing Licensure exam. We are currently supporting a third student. We have also donated to charity as part of our mission in helping.
